Safety equipment
Safety equipment is an important component of a roofer’s job. It ensures that workers are protected from possible falls and other injuries. All contractors must use fall protection equipment and systems. They must also wear safety vests and hard hats. This protective gear is a requirement by federal law.
Roofing contractors must provide all workers with the appropriate safety equipment. They must ensure that the workers are properly trained to use all equipment, including ladders and scaffolding. In addition to training workers on the proper use of tools, they must provide workers with appropriate safety gear and equipment.
